Ministry of Interior (MOI)
Government Office Building - Phnom Penh
Project Overview
The Background
The new Ministry of Interior complex was commissioned to centralize administrative functions and provide a modern, secure facility for government operations.
Objectives
To create a landmark building that reflects Khmer architectural heritage while incorporating state-of-the-art security, energy efficiency, and functional office spaces.
Design Concept
The design draws inspiration from the lotus flower, symbolizing purity and strength, with a central tiered roof structure and symmetrical wings.
